Welcome to the CRRS Rare Book Collection!

The CRRS Rare Book collection is renowned for the depth and quality of its materials relating to Erasmus of Rotterdam. In addition, we have a substantial library of rare books by a variety of Italian and Northern European humanists, scientists and theologians. Our rare book library boasts volumes in English, Latin, Italian, German, French and Spanish. With over 4,000 volumes available for consultation, the CRRS is one of North America’s premier centres for the study of the Reformation and Renaissance.

* To view our rare books as a Zotero group library: You may download Zotero either as a standalone program or as an extension of the Firefox browser. With a Zotero account, you will be able to join the “CRRS Rare Books Catalogue” group and add it to your own Zotero library. Once you have set up your Zotero account, to join the CRRS Library, simply visit our group page and click the “Join Group” button.
